Company Description

The PlanRock Alternative Growth ETF seeks growth by rotating between various segments of the global growth or equity markets and avoiding markets segments that are struggling. The Fund seeks low correlation to the broad global equity markets due to its rotation among traditional and alternative growth assets and the ability to move between long and short positions while striving for positive returns during bull and bear markets.
